Raqia Therapeutics launched!

7/1/2020

0 Comments

 
Raqia Therapeutics begins operations in the Harvard Pagliuca Life Labs. Raqia is a new company based on technology developed in the Novina lab. Clinical advisors include Ken Anderson and Nikhil Munshi, who will help translate the BAT-CAR technology for patients with multiple myeloma.
